Abstract: A triazole bridged flavonoid dimer compound library was efficiently constructed via the cycloaddition reaction of a series of flavonoid-containing azides (Az 1-15) and alkynes (Ac 1-17). These triazole bridged flavonoid dimers and their precursor alkyne- and azide-containing flavonoids were screened for their ability to modulate multidrug resistance (MDR) in P-gp-overexpressed cell line (LCC6MDR), MRP1-overexpressed cell line (2008/MRP1) and BCRP-overexpressed cell line (HEK293/R2 and MCF7-MX100). Generally, they displayed very promising MDR reversal activity against P-gp-, MRP1- and BCRP-mediated drug resistance. Moreover, they showed different levels of selectivity for various transporters. Overall, they can be divided into mono-selective, dual-selective and multi-selective modulators for the P-gp, MRP1 and BCRP transporters.

Abstract: A sensor for measuring flow speed of a fluid, comprising: a light-absorbing optical fiber having a fiber Bragg grating inscribed in the fiber; wherein light is emitted into the light-absorbing optical fiber to heat the optical fiber and the fiber Bragg grating, and when the fluid passes over the sensor, the flow speed of the fluid is determined by the rate of heat loss from the sensor, and the temperature of the sensor is determined from the wavelength shift of the central wavelength of the fiber Bragg grating.

Abstract: A semi-crystalline shape memory polymer with transition temperature near body temperature and the production method thereof is disclosed. The shape memory polymer comprises a polymer chain which further comprises a plurality of prepolymers and a plurality of chain extenders bonding the prepolymers together in which each prepolymer further comprises a plurality of synthesized units. The above mentioned synthesized unit is obtained by reacting polymer diol with first diisocyanate. The obtained synthesized units are polymerized together with second diisocyanate and chain extender to form the shape memory polymer.

Abstract: The present invention discloses a contactless 3D biometric feature identification system and the method thereof. The system comprises of a fixed-viewpoint image capturing means, a lighting module capable of producing different illuminations on the object of interest and a microprocessor configured to execute a biometric identification algorithm. The algorithm starts with capturing a plurality of images with different illuminations. The captured images are then utilized to reconstruct a three dimensional surface model. Different features, for instance 2D and 3D coordinates and orientations of the biometric feature, surface curvature of the object and the local surface orientation of the object, are extracted from the captured images and the reconstructed 3D surface model. Different matching scores are also developed based on the aforesaid features to establish the identity of the biometric features.

Abstract: A posture correction girdle comprises a body wrapping shell, a plurality of pockets and a plurality of paddings is disclosed. The paddings are configured to be inserted into pockets at predetermined positions. Thereby, when the posture correction girdle is worn by the user, pressure is exerted onto a corresponding predetermined section of the user's spine for posture correction purpose. The posture correction girdle further comprises a pair of elastic shoulder straps, an elastic waist strap and a plurality of elongated bones to provide additional support to the user's spine. A micro-system comprising a processor, an output device and a plurality of sensors can also be embedded into the posture correction girdle to provide information regarding the efficiency of the posture correction girdle and the progression of the treatment. Such information is provided to the users using the output device.

Abstract: The present invention provides a site-specific pegylated arginase conjugate and method for producing thereof. The site-specific pegylated arginase is homogeneous in molecular weight and shows therapeutic effect for treating cancers and viral infections. The method for producing the arginase conjugate comprises genetically modifying the gene encoding an arginase so that the PEG moiety can be attached to the enzyme at a predetermined, specific intended sites. This is achieved by removing the PEG-attaching amino acid residue(s) at undesirable site(s) while keeping or adding cysteine(s) at the desirable site(s) of the enzyme. Two exemplary embodiments of the pegylated arginase conjugate are directed to human arginase I (HAI) where a polyethylene glycol (PEG) moiety is site-specific covalently bonded to Cys45 of the enzyme and Bacillus caldovelox arginase (BCA) where a polyethylene glycol (PEG) moiety is site-specific covalently bonded to Cys161 of the enzyme.

Abstract: A method for retarding or reversing progression of myopia of a viewer includes providing an object in front of the viewer; providing a transparent layer between the viewer and the object; and providing a primary image on the transparent layer, the transparent layer allows the viewer to see the object as a secondary image simultaneously with the primary image, wherein the secondary image is focused in front of the central region of the retina. A method for reducing hyperopia of a viewer includes providing an object in front of the viewer to provide a primary image; providing a transparent layer between the viewer and the object; providing a secondary image on the transparent layer, the transparent layer allows the viewer to see the primary image simultaneously with the secondary image, wherein the secondary image is focused behind the central region of the retina. Abstract: A vertical type light emitting diode includes a nitride semiconductor having a p-n conjunction structure with a transparent material layer formed on a p type clad layer, the transparent material layer having a refractive index different from that of the p type clad layer and having a pattern structure of mesh, punched plate, or one-dimensional grid form, etc. A reflective metal electrode layer is formed on the transparent material layer as a p-electrode. A stereoscopic pattern is formed in the transparent material layer and the p-electrode deposited, and thereby forming the pattern in the p-electrode. Depositing the p-electrode on only 10 to 70% of the upper portion of the p type clad layer in an ultraviolet ray light emitting diode such that an area where the p type clad layer is exposed is wide increases the transmittance of ultraviolet rays through an area where the p-electrode is not deposited.
